A bowling ball of mass 5 kg rolls down a slick ramp 20 meters long at a 30 degree angle to the horizontal. What is the work done
Elena-2011 [213]

Answer:

The work done by gravity during the roll is 490.6 J

Explanation:

The work (W) is:

W = F*d

<em>Where</em>:

F: is the force

d: is the displacement = 20 m

The force is equal to the weight (W) in the x component:

F = W_{x} = mgsin(\theta)

<em>Where:</em>

m: is the mass of the bowling ball = 5 kg

g: is the gravity = 9.81 m/s²    

θ: is the degree angle to the horizontal = 30°        

F = mgsin(\theta) = 5 kg*9.81 m/s^{2}*sin(30) = 24.53 N    

Now, we can find the work:

W = F*d = 24.53 N*20 m = 490.6 J      

Therefore, the work done by gravity during the roll is 490.6 J.

Name five characteristics of a star that can be determined by measuring its spectrum. Explain how you would use a spectrum to de
Ne4ueva [31]

Answer:

Chemical composition, Temperature, Radial velocity, Size or diameter of the star, Rotation.

Explanation:  

Elemental abundances are determined by analyzing the relative strengths of the absorption lines in the spectrum of a star.

The Spectral class to which the star belongs gives the information related to the temperature of the star. It is the spectral lines that determine the spectral class O B A F G K M are the spectral classes.

By measuring the wavelengths of the lines in the star's spectrum gives the radial velocity. Doppler shift is the method used to find the radial velocity.

A star can be classified as a giant or a dwarf . A giant star will have narrow width spectral lines whereas a dwarf star has wider spectral lines.

Broadening of the spectral lines will determine the star's rotation.
